5. Better SEO = More Traffic = More Growth
What good is a beautiful website if no one can find it?
Professional developers understand the basics of SEO (Search Engine Optimization). That includes:
- Fast load times
- Mobile responsiveness
- Clean, crawlable code
- Proper meta tags and structured data
They might also work with SEO experts or digital marketers to give your site the best shot at ranking on Google. More visibility means more visitors. More visitors mean more leads and customers.

How to Choose the Right Website Development Company
Now that you’re convinced (hopefully), here are a few tips to help you find the right fit:
- Check their portfolio: Do they have experience working with startups?
- Read reviews and testimonials: Are their past clients happy?
- Ask about their process: How do they handle strategy, design, development, and testing?
- Discuss scalability: Can they grow with you as your needs change?
- Talk pricing early: Make sure it fits your budget—but don’t just go with the cheapest option.
Working with the right team makes all the difference.
